Team Leader – Specialist Maintenance Services/Engineering

Opportunities in both Middlesborough, TS23 1PZ and Guildford, GU3 1HS

Basic starting salary £29,250 (increasing to £31,350 following successful completion of short training period), plus allowances of £6,000 per annum, and overtime bringing current job holders’ annual take-home pay to £37-£45,000 + discretionary 10% annual bonus.  Requiring travel (and overnight stays, all fully expensed)

ABOUT US

Founded in 2006, our business continues to grow, offering consulting and niche engineering, and maintenance services predominantly to the energy, waste and biomass sectors across the UK and Ireland. 

POSITION OVERVIEW

Working alongside and leading a small team to deliver essential specialist plant/machinery cleaning and maintenance services to a growing and diverse client base.  Reporting to the Operations Manager, working in a ‘hands on’ as well as leadership role, you will manage the relevant tools, supplies and associated paperwork; you will be customer facing at a client sites across the UK.
